public class ClassModel.ConstantPool extends Object implements Iterable<ClassModel.ConstantPool.Entry>
Modifier and Type | Class and Description |
---|---|
class |
ClassModel.ConstantPool.ClassEntry |
class |
ClassModel.ConstantPool.DoubleEntry |
class |
ClassModel.ConstantPool.EmptyEntry |
class |
ClassModel.ConstantPool.Entry |
class |
ClassModel.ConstantPool.FieldEntry |
class |
ClassModel.ConstantPool.FloatEntry |
class |
ClassModel.ConstantPool.IntegerEntry |
class |
ClassModel.ConstantPool.InterfaceMethodEntry |
class |
ClassModel.ConstantPool.LongEntry |
class |
ClassModel.ConstantPool.MethodEntry |
class |
ClassModel.ConstantPool.MethodReferenceEntry |
class |
ClassModel.ConstantPool.NameAndTypeEntry |
class |
ClassModel.ConstantPool.ReferenceEntry |
class |
ClassModel.ConstantPool.StringEntry |
class |
ClassModel.ConstantPool.UTF8Entry |
Constructor and Description |
---|
ConstantPool(org.apache.bcel.classfile.JavaClass cls) |
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
forEach, spliterator
public ClassModel.ConstantPool.ClassEntry getClassEntry(int _index)
public ClassModel.ConstantPool.DoubleEntry getDoubleEntry(int _index)
public ClassModel.ConstantPool.FieldEntry getFieldEntry(int _index)
public ClassModel.ConstantPool.FloatEntry getFloatEntry(int _index)
public ClassModel.ConstantPool.IntegerEntry getIntegerEntry(int _index)
public ClassModel.ConstantPool.InterfaceMethodEntry getInterfaceMethodEntry(int _index)
public ClassModel.ConstantPool.LongEntry getLongEntry(int _index)
public ClassModel.ConstantPool.MethodEntry getMethodEntry(int _index)
public ClassModel.ConstantPool.NameAndTypeEntry getNameAndTypeEntry(int _index)
public ClassModel.ConstantPool.StringEntry getStringEntry(int _index)
public ClassModel.ConstantPool.UTF8Entry getUTF8Entry(int _index)
public void add(ClassModel.ConstantPool.Entry _entry)
public Iterator<ClassModel.ConstantPool.Entry> iterator()
iterator
in interface Iterable<ClassModel.ConstantPool.Entry>
public ClassModel.ConstantPool.Entry get(int _index)
public String getDescription(ClassModel.ConstantPool.Entry _entry)
public int[] getConstantPoolReferences(ClassModel.ConstantPool.Entry _entry)
public String getType(ClassModel.ConstantPool.Entry _entry)
public Object getConstantEntry(int _constantPoolIndex)
Copyright © 2021 Syncleus. All rights reserved.